Market Ecosystem & Operational Framework Product Categories Hydrophilic Self-Intermittent Catheters: Featuring a lubricious coating for ease of insertion; dominant segment (~65% share). Non-hydrophilic Catheters: Rely on external lubricants; preferred for cost-sensitive segments. Closed-System Catheters: Integrated collection and disposal mechanisms, reducing infection risk. Regulatory Bodies: Korean Ministry of Food and Drug Safety (MFDS) oversees approvals and standards. Value Chain & Revenue Models Raw Material Sourcing: Medical-grade silicone, latex, and biocompatible polymers sourced globally, with local suppliers for certain components. Manufacturing: Combination of OEM and ODM facilities, emphasizing quality control, sterile processing, and innovation. Distribution: Multi-channel approach including direct sales, medical distributors, and online platforms. End-User Delivery & Lifecycle Services: Patient training, device maintenance, and disposal services generate recurring revenue streams. Adoption Trends & End-User Insights Adoption is primarily driven by elderly patients managing urinary retention, spinal cord injury sufferers, and post-surgical patients. Increasing awareness campaigns and training programs are improving self-catheterization proficiency. Real-world use cases include home-based management of neurogenic bladder, reducing hospital readmissions, and enhancing quality of life. Consumption patterns are shifting towards more discreet, user-friendly, and digitally integrated devices, with a notable rise in demand for closed-system catheters that minimize infection risks.
